Juniperus squamata 'Holger' plant details

Juniperus squamata 'Holger' is an evergreen groundcover conifer shrub with blue and gold foliage. Grows well with sun and regular - low water. Drought tolerant once established. Prefers to be dry in summer. Does well in average, rocky and well-drained soil. A good option if you're seeking something pollution tolerant and verticillium wilt resistant.

Nursery contributed plant descriptions

A dwarf Juniper that creates a bicolor effect with bright yellow new growth and blue old growth.
Juniperus squamata 'Holger' - Dwarf Flaky Bark Juniper with dense, wide-spreading form that juniper produces bright, creamy-yellow new growth that contrasts the plant's older, blue foliage. The unique color combination makes a stunning and dramatic show. Sharp, densely arranged, pointed needles and scaly bark are typical of the species.
